ø17.00 mm 8D Solid Carbide DrillNo Internal Coolant · External Flood Compatible

The 8D solid carbide drill without internal coolant is suited to machines with external high-pressure coolant delivery or where through-coolant tooling is not available. Peck drilling cycles with proper chip-break intervals are essential at this depth. Consistent substrate quality and Balzers PVD coating maintain cutting edge integrity across the full flute length.

Machining Tip: At ø17.00mm, the 3D and 5D ratios are well-managed with external flood coolant. For 8D depths at this diameter, strongly consider the coolant-thru variant — chip jam risk is high without internal flush at large diameters.
Coolant Advice: Flood coolant mandatory at all depths. Coolant-thru variant strongly recommended for 8D holes at this diameter.
